Carp Banner Sushi Cake for Children's Day
- 800 grams Chirashi sushi
- 2 large eggs Scrambled egg
- 1 Thin omelet
- 1/2 Cucumber
- 1/2 sausage Fish sausages
- 6 Imitation crab sticks
- 1/2 Nori seaweed
- 1/2 slice Sliced cheese
- 1 dash Mayonnaise
- 1 Sushi vinegar
- 1 i recommend springform types 18 cm diameter cake pan
- 1 round Cookie cutter
- Thinly slice the cucumbers with a slicer.
- Slice the fish sausages thinly (if they're a bit frozen, they'll be easier to cut).
- Cut the thin omelet into circles with the cookie cutter.

- Wrap 3 of the crab sticks from Step 2 with the nori.
- Leave the remaining 3 plain.
- Use sliced cheese to create the eyes and scales and stick them on with mayonnaise.
- Make the pupil of the eye with circular cut nori.
- Wet the springform pan slightly with water and place it on top of a plate.
- Pack half of the sushi rice into the cake pan and pile the scrambled egg in the center.
- Top with the rest of the sushi rice and pack it in tightly.
- Remove the cake pan.
- Line the sides of Step 6 with the circles from Step 1 in a colorful pattern.
- To prevent it from drying out, brush it with sushi vinegar.
- Decorate with the carp banners and it's done.
